The Gremmie Surf Fly

Materials List:
Hook -
Mustad 3407, sizes 2 to 6, sharpen it!
Thread -
Flourscent Red
Tail -
Three strands of Pearl Krystal Flash under a clump of red marabou tips.
Abdomen -
Two turns of orange yarn.
Eyes -
7/32 brass or black dumbell, tied on top of the shank  about one third of the way back from the hook eye.
Wing -
Red marabou tips slightly shorter than the tail, tied on directly behind the eyes with butts tied down over the "handle" of the dumbell.
Lateral line -
Two strands of Silver Krystal Flash tied in front of the eyes to lie along each side of the hook shank.
Throat - 1/8 inch clump of deer hair died red (or red Ocean Hair), tied in directly behind the hook eye and extending just past the hook bend.
Topping - Red marabou feather tip tied as a cockscomb to stand foward of the dumb bell eyes, its length such that when wet and folded back it is shorter than the wing tied in behind the eyes.  Note: One crosswrap back over the dumbell helps tilt the feather into the correct, slightly back from right angle position.

Glue and knot the thread at every step.  To prevent rust on salt water flies, rinse them in fresh water after use.


Pattern by: Gary Bulla (this recipe appeared in California Fly Fisher June 1999).
